Transaction 66eeb711fd8ca56794727cba26ef3c373e9885ccfcdbba094c2569609af50086
2 Input
2 Outputs
- 66eeb711fd8ca56794727cba26ef3c373e9885ccfcdbba094c2569609af50086:0
- 66eeb711fd8ca56794727cba26ef3c373e9885ccfcdbba094c2569609af50086:1
value 404826
address 1C6eS5g97LC33K5w9cgvHMJytHP3AzWyVy
value 20261584974
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g